300 lines
10 KiB
XML
Executable File
300 lines
10 KiB
XML
Executable File
<?xml version="1.0" encoding="UTF-8"?>
|
|
<!-- Niagara Presentation XML -->
|
|
<px version="1.0" media="workbench:WbPxMedia">
|
|
<import>
|
|
<module name="baja"/>
|
|
<module name="bajaui"/>
|
|
<module name="converters"/>
|
|
<module name="gx"/>
|
|
<module name="kitPx"/>
|
|
<module name="report"/>
|
|
</import>
|
|
<content>
|
|
<ReportPane>
|
|
|
|
<CanvasPane viewSize="580.0,30.0" background="white">
|
|
|
|
<Label layout="40.0,0.0,140.0,20.0" text="INVOICE" font="bold 11.0pt Tahoma" halign="left"/>
|
|
|
|
<Label layout="270.0,0.0,75.0,20.0" text="Date:" font="bold 11.0pt Tahoma" halign="right"/>
|
|
|
|
<Label layout="345.0,0.0,190.0,20.0" halign="left">
|
|
<ValueBinding ord="slot:">
|
|
<ObjectToString name="text" format=" %record.timestamp.toDateString%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Separator layout="0.0,20.0,580.0,10.0"/>
|
|
|
|
</CanvasPane>
|
|
|
|
<CanvasPane viewSize="580.0,100.0" background="white">
|
|
|
|
<GridPane layout="40.0,10.0,130.0,80.0" columnCount="1" valign="top" halign="left" rowAlign="top" rowGap="1.0" columnGap="1.0">
|
|
|
|
<Label halign="left">
|
|
<ValueBinding ord="slot:tenant">
|
|
<ObjectToString name="text" format="%displayName%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Label halign="left">
|
|
<ValueBinding ord="slot:tenant">
|
|
<ObjectToString name="text" format="%addressLine1%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Label halign="left">
|
|
<ValueBinding ord="slot:tenant">
|
|
<ObjectToString name="text" format="%addressLine2%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Label halign="left">
|
|
<ValueBinding ord="slot:tenant">
|
|
<ObjectToString name="text" format="%city%, %state% %postalCode%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
</GridPane>
|
|
|
|
<Label layout="345.0,40.0,230.0,15.0" halign="left">
|
|
<ValueBinding ord="slot:">
|
|
<ObjectToString name="text" format=" %record.numberOfDays%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Label layout="230.0,40.0,115.0,15.0" text="Number of days:" font="bold 11.0pt Tahoma" halign="right"/>
|
|
|
|
<Label layout="345.0,25.0,230.0,15.0" halign="left">
|
|
<ValueBinding ord="slot:">
|
|
<ObjectToString name="text" format=" %record.startDate.toDateString% - %record.endDate.toDateString%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Label layout="230.0,25.0,115.0,15.0" text="Billing Period:" font="bold 11.0pt Tahoma" halign="right"/>
|
|
|
|
<Label layout="345.0,10.0,230.0,15.0" halign="left">
|
|
<ValueBinding ord="slot:">
|
|
<ObjectToString name="text" format=" %tenant.accountNumber%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Label layout="230.0,10.0,115.0,15.0" text="Account:" font="bold 11.0pt Tahoma" halign="right"/>
|
|
|
|
<Label layout="240.0,70.0,106.0,14.0" text="Invoice Reference:" font="bold 11.0pt Tahoma" halign="right"/>
|
|
|
|
<Label layout="345.0,70.0,225.0,14.0" halign="left">
|
|
<ValueBinding ord="slot:">
|
|
<ObjectToString name="text" format=" %record.invoiceReference%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
</CanvasPane>
|
|
|
|
<CanvasPane viewSize="580.0,75.0" background="#e0e0e0">
|
|
|
|
<Label layout="0.0,35.0,195.0,20.0" font="bold 11.0pt Tahoma" background="#e0e0e0">
|
|
<ValueBinding ord="slot:meters/electric">
|
|
<ObjectToString name="text" format="Used (%record.valueFacets.units.unitName%)"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Label layout="195.0,35.0,195.0,20.0" text="Cost per unit" font="bold 11.0pt Tahoma" background="#e0e0e0"/>
|
|
|
|
<Label layout="390.0,35.0,190.0,20.0" text="Meter charges" font="bold 11.0pt Tahoma" background="#e0e0e0"/>
|
|
|
|
<Label layout="390.0,55.0,160.0,15.0" background="white">
|
|
<ValueBinding ord="slot:">
|
|
<ObjectToString name="text" format="%record.currency%%totalElectricInHoursCharge%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Label layout="195.0,55.0,195.0,15.0" background="white">
|
|
<ValueBinding ord="slot:meters/electric">
|
|
<ObjectToString name="text" format="%record.currency%%record.inHoursCost%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Label layout="30.0,55.0,165.0,15.0" background="white">
|
|
<ValueBinding ord="slot:">
|
|
<ObjectToString name="text" format="%totalElectricInHoursUsed%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Label layout="0.0,5.0,580.0,20.0" font="bold 11.0pt Tahoma" background="#e0e0e0">
|
|
<ValueBinding ord="slot:meters/electric">
|
|
<ObjectToString name="text" format="METER CHARGES BREAKDOWN: %meterType%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Separator layout="0.0,0.0,580.0,10.0"/>
|
|
|
|
<Separator layout="0.0,20.0,580.0,10.0"/>
|
|
|
|
</CanvasPane>
|
|
|
|
<CanvasPane viewSize="580.0,75.0" background="#e0e0e0">
|
|
|
|
<Label layout="0.0,35.0,195.0,20.0" font="bold 11.0pt Tahoma" background="#e0e0e0">
|
|
<ValueBinding ord="slot:meters/gas">
|
|
<ObjectToString name="text" format="Used (%record.valueFacets.units.unitName%)"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Label layout="195.0,35.0,195.0,20.0" text="Cost per unit" font="bold 11.0pt Tahoma" background="#e0e0e0"/>
|
|
|
|
<Label layout="390.0,35.0,190.0,20.0" text="Meter charges" font="bold 11.0pt Tahoma" background="#e0e0e0"/>
|
|
|
|
<Label layout="390.0,55.0,160.0,15.0" background="white">
|
|
<ValueBinding ord="slot:">
|
|
<ObjectToString name="text" format="%record.currency%%totalGasInHoursCharge%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Label layout="195.0,55.0,195.0,15.0" background="white">
|
|
<ValueBinding ord="slot:meters/gas">
|
|
<ObjectToString name="text" format="%record.currency%%record.inHoursCost%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Label layout="30.0,55.0,165.0,15.0" background="white">
|
|
<ValueBinding ord="slot:">
|
|
<ObjectToString name="text" format="%totalGasInHoursUsed%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Label layout="0.0,5.0,580.0,20.0" font="bold 11.0pt Tahoma" background="#e0e0e0">
|
|
<ValueBinding ord="slot:meters/gas">
|
|
<ObjectToString name="text" format="METER CHARGES BREAKDOWN: %meterType%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Separator layout="0.0,0.0,580.0,10.0"/>
|
|
|
|
<Separator layout="0.0,20.0,580.0,10.0"/>
|
|
|
|
</CanvasPane>
|
|
|
|
<CanvasPane viewSize="580.0,160.0" background="#e0e0e0">
|
|
|
|
<Label layout="0.0,100.0,400.0,55.0" text="Adjustment Description:" font="bold 11.0pt Tahoma" halign="right"/>
|
|
|
|
<Label layout="0.0,85.0,400.0,15.0" text="Adjustment:" font="bold 11.0pt Tahoma" halign="right"/>
|
|
|
|
<Label layout="0.0,70.0,400.0,15.0" text="Other:" font="bold 11.0pt Tahoma" halign="right"/>
|
|
|
|
<Label layout="0.0,55.0,400.0,15.0" text="Facilities Fee:" font="bold 11.0pt Tahoma" halign="right"/>
|
|
|
|
<Label layout="0.0,40.0,400.0,15.0" text="Management Fee:" font="bold 11.0pt Tahoma" halign="right"/>
|
|
|
|
<Label layout="400.0,100.0,150.0,50.0" font="11.0pt Tahoma" background="white" halign="left">
|
|
<ValueBinding ord="slot:">
|
|
<ObjectToString name="text" format=" %record.adjustmentDescription%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Label layout="400.0,85.0,150.0,15.0" font="11.0pt Tahoma" background="white" halign="left">
|
|
<ValueBinding ord="slot:">
|
|
<ObjectToString name="text" format=" %record.currency%%record.adjustment%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Label layout="400.0,70.0,150.0,15.0" font="11.0pt Tahoma" background="white" halign="left">
|
|
<ValueBinding ord="slot:">
|
|
<ObjectToString name="text" format=" %record.currency%%record.surcharge%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Label layout="400.0,55.0,150.0,15.0" font="11.0pt Tahoma" background="white" halign="left">
|
|
<ValueBinding ord="slot:">
|
|
<ObjectToString name="text" format=" %record.currency%%record.facilitiesImprovementFee%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Label layout="400.0,40.0,150.0,15.0" font="11.0pt Tahoma" background="white" halign="left">
|
|
<ValueBinding ord="slot:">
|
|
<ObjectToString name="text" format=" %record.currency%%record.managementFee%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Label layout="0.0,5.0,580.0,20.0" text="OTHER CHARGES BREAKDOWN" font="bold 11.0pt Tahoma"/>
|
|
|
|
<Separator layout="0.0,0.0,580.0,10.0"/>
|
|
|
|
<Separator layout="0.0,20.0,580.0,10.0"/>
|
|
|
|
</CanvasPane>
|
|
|
|
<CanvasPane viewSize="580.0,70.0" background="#e0e0e0">
|
|
|
|
<Label layout="0.0,29.0,405.0,15.0" text="Tax rate percentage:" font="bold 11.0pt Tahoma" halign="right"/>
|
|
|
|
<Label layout="0.0,44.0,405.0,15.0" text="Total:" font="bold 11.0pt Tahoma" halign="right"/>
|
|
|
|
<Label layout="405.0,44.0,145.0,16.0" font="11.0pt Tahoma" background="white" halign="left">
|
|
<ValueBinding ord="slot:">
|
|
<ObjectToString name="text" format=" %record.currency%%total%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Label layout="405.0,29.0,145.0,15.0" font="11.0pt Tahoma" background="white" halign="left">
|
|
<ValueBinding ord="slot:">
|
|
<ObjectToString name="text" format=" %record.calTaxRatePercentage%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Label layout="0.0,5.0,580.0,20.0" text="TOTAL" font="bold 11.0pt Tahoma"/>
|
|
|
|
<Separator layout="0.0,0.0,580.0,10.0"/>
|
|
|
|
<Separator layout="0.0,20.0,580.0,10.0"/>
|
|
|
|
<Separator layout="0.0,60.0,580.0,10.0"/>
|
|
|
|
</CanvasPane>
|
|
|
|
<CanvasPane viewSize="580.0,105.0" background="white">
|
|
|
|
<GridPane layout="25.0,4.0,270.0,100.0" columnCount="1" valign="top" halign="left" rowAlign="top" rowGap="1.0" columnGap="1.0">
|
|
|
|
<Label text="Remit payment to:" halign="left"/>
|
|
|
|
<Label halign="left">
|
|
<ValueBinding ord="slot:owner">
|
|
<ObjectToString name="text" format="%description%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Label halign="left">
|
|
<ValueBinding ord="slot:owner">
|
|
<ObjectToString name="text" format="%addressLine1%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Label halign="left">
|
|
<ValueBinding ord="slot:owner">
|
|
<ObjectToString name="text" format="%addressLine2%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
<Label halign="left">
|
|
<ValueBinding ord="slot:owner">
|
|
<ObjectToString name="text" format="%city%, %state% %postalCode%"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
</GridPane>
|
|
|
|
<Label layout="295.0,4.0,270.0,100.0">
|
|
<ValueBinding ord="slot:owner/companyLogo">
|
|
<OrdToImage name="image"/>
|
|
</ValueBinding>
|
|
</Label>
|
|
|
|
</CanvasPane>
|
|
|
|
</ReportPane>
|
|
</content>
|
|
</px>
|